Buyer’s Agent vs Real Estate Agent: The Core Difference
When you walk into an open house, chances are the first person you meet is the real estate agent. But here’s the reality no matter how friendly they are, they represent the seller’s interests, not yours.
Real Estate Agent Responsibilities
A real estate agent is primarily hired by the seller. Their key responsibilities include:
Marketing the property to attract buyers.
Negotiating to secure the highest possible price for the seller.
Advising the seller on pricing strategies.
Managing offers, contracts, and inspections on behalf of the seller.
Their income generally comes from the real estate commission, which is a percentage of the final sale price. Naturally, this creates a strong incentive to achieve the best result for the vendor.
Buyer’s Agent Responsibilities
A buyer’s agent, on the other hand, is engaged by the buyer. Their role is to protect and promote your best interests by:
Conducting in-depth research on properties and suburbs.
Shortlisting properties that match your needs and budget.
Negotiating with the selling agent to secure the lowest price possible.
Providing unbiased advice on property value, risks, and opportunities.
Bidding at auctions on your behalf with strategy and confidence.

Why Real Estate Agents Represent Sellers, Not Buyers
It’s a common misconception that real estate agents “help” both buyers and sellers equally. In reality, they are contractually obligated to act in the seller’s best interests.
This means:
The information they share is designed to benefit the seller.
Their negotiation tactics aim to secure the highest possible price.
They may not highlight flaws or risks in the property.

Buyer’s Agent Benefits: Why They Matter in 2026
With property affordability dominating headlines in Australia, buyers are asking: Is a buyer’s agent worth it in 2026? The short answer is absolutely. Here’s why:
1. Access to Off-Market Opportunities
Many of the best deals never make it to realestate.com.au or Domain. Buyer’s agents often have access to off-market properties through industry networks, giving you an edge over competing buyers.
2. Expert Negotiation
Negotiating with seasoned sales agents can be intimidating. A buyer’s agent knows the tactics and can confidently negotiate on your behalf, often saving you tens of thousands of dollars.
3. Objective Property Assessment
Unlike selling agents, buyer’s agents provide unbiased advice. At Quantum Buyers Agents, we conduct detailed due diligence, ensuring you understand the true value and potential risks of every property.
4. Time-Saving & Stress-Free Buying
From research to inspections, a buyer’s agent manages the entire process. This is especially beneficial for first home buyers who may feel overwhelmed navigating contracts, finance, and legal steps.
5. Tailored Strategies for Investors & Home Buyers
Whether you’re seeking high capital growth, strong rental yields, or your dream family home, a property buying agent tailors strategies to your unique goals.

Advantages of Using a Buyer’s Advocate in Australia
Choosing a buyer’s advocate in Australia is not just about convenience, it's about strategy. Some key advantages include:
Market Knowledge: Understanding suburb growth trends, infrastructure projects, and market cycles.
Professional Networks: Access to mortgage brokers, solicitors, and building inspectors.
Risk Mitigation: Identifying potential red flags before you commit.
Auction Expertise: Strategic bidding to avoid emotional overspending.
In today’s market, these advantages can mean the difference between securing a great deal or making an expensive mistake.
